Curried Lima Beans Recipe
Ingredients
| Cooked | 5 Pound, drained | |
| Onion | 2 Tablespoon, finley chopped | |
| Butter | 1/4 Cup (16 tbs), melted | |
| Flour | 2 Tablespoon | |
| Curry powder | 2 Teaspoon | |
| Milk | 1 1/2 Cup (16 tbs) | |
| Salted butter | 1/2 Cup (16 tbs), melted |
Directions
Turn limas into greased casserole (about 1 1/2 quarts).
Saute onions in melted butter just until limp.
Add flour and curry powder, stirring until smooth.
Gradually add milk; stir until thickened.
Pour sauce over beans; mix gently to coat beans.
Sprinkle buttered cracker crumbs over top of beans.
Bake, uncovered, in a hot oven (400°) for 15 minutes.
Makes 6 servings.
